Home ventilator machines are essential devices for individuals with respiratory issues, providing necessary support to ensure proper breathing. These machines are particularly beneficial for those with conditions like COPD, sleep apnea, or neuromuscular disorders. A home ventilator machine works by delivering a controlled flow of air, which can significantly improve the quality of life for users by ensuring they receive adequate oxygen.
When considering a home ventilator machine, it's crucial to understand the various types available, including positive pressure ventilators and negative pressure ventilators. Each type serves different needs and conditions, so selecting the right one is vital. Here are some key points to consider:
- **User Needs**: Assess whether the ventilator is needed for daytime use, nighttime sleep support, or both.
- **Settings and Features**: Look for machines that offer adjustable settings for pressure and volume to cater to individual requirements.
- **Portability**: Consider whether a portable model is necessary for travel or mobility.
- **Ease of Use**: Choose a machine that is user-friendly, with clear controls and easy-to-read displays.
- **Maintenance**: Regular cleaning and maintenance are essential for optimal performance, so consider machines that are easy to maintain.
